How they compare

Pakistan currently reports 102.59 against 0.015 in Sur, a difference of 102.58.

That makes Pakistan's figure about 6,840.7 times Sur's.

Across all 34 years both countries report, Pakistan has been ahead every year.

Pakistan ranks 3rd and Sur ranks 1st of 193 countries.

Pakistan has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Pakistan Sur Difference Ahead
1990s 88.93 0.0847 88.84 Pakistan
2000s 106.88 0.0601 106.81 Pakistan
2010s 114.58 0.0325 114.55 Pakistan
2020s 105.89 0.0171 105.87 Pakistan

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
